The Lotus bonanza continues as the company has unveiled the £110,00 Esprit revival.

Set to go on sale in 2013, the car features an aggressive front bumper, LED daytime driving lights, and a center-mounted dual exhaust system. Inside, the cabin has a minimalist design with a sport steering wheel, a digital instrument cluster, and carbon fiber trim.

Power is provided by a supercharged 5.0-liter V8 engine with 550 PS (405 kW / 543 hp). It is connected to a seven-speed paddle-shift transmission, which should enable the 1495 kg (3,296lb) car to accelerate from 0-100 km/h in under 3.5 seconds. Of course, if that doesn't sound fast enough, Lotus will happily sell you an Esprit R with 620 PS (456 kW / 612 hp).
